Fight Club Sandwich posted:Do you guys have any idea why googling for album sales yields like 10 different numbers? Record labels like to inflate and manipulate sales numbers to claim all those coveted 'best-selling … of the …' and stuff like that. Certified sales numbers are also not released that often (usually around some milestones) so different sites have different numbers added up. The certification bodies have also changed their criteria a bunch of times (like when a double album was marked as two sales) which introduce other problems.
